黑狐家游戏

分布式存储架构产品设计,构建高效稳定的分布式存储架构,设计理念与实践经验解析

欧气 0 0

本文目录导读:

  1. 分布式存储架构设计理念
  2. 分布式存储架构关键技术
  3. 分布式存储架构实施方案

随着大数据、云计算等技术的快速发展,数据量呈爆炸式增长,对存储系统的性能和可靠性提出了更高的要求,分布式存储架构作为一种高效、可靠的存储解决方案,逐渐成为企业级应用的首选,本文将从分布式存储架构的设计理念、关键技术、实施方案等方面进行详细解析,以期为我国分布式存储技术的发展提供有益借鉴。

分布式存储架构设计理念

1、数据分散存储

分布式存储架构将数据分散存储在多个节点上,通过数据副本机制提高数据可靠性和可用性,当某个节点出现故障时,其他节点可以继续提供服务,确保系统稳定运行。

分布式存储架构产品设计,构建高效稳定的分布式存储架构,设计理念与实践经验解析

图片来源于网络,如有侵权联系删除

2、负载均衡

分布式存储架构通过负载均衡技术,将数据读写请求均匀分配到各个节点,避免单个节点过载,提高整体性能。

3、高可用性

分布式存储架构采用高可用设计,通过冗余机制、故障检测和自动恢复等技术,确保系统在面临故障时仍能正常运行。

4、可扩展性

分布式存储架构支持横向扩展,通过增加节点数量来提升存储容量和性能,满足不断增长的数据需求。

5、经济性

分布式存储架构采用开源或低成本硬件,降低企业存储成本,提高经济效益。

分布式存储架构关键技术

1、数据副本机制

分布式存储架构产品设计,构建高效稳定的分布式存储架构,设计理念与实践经验解析

图片来源于网络,如有侵权联系删除

数据副本机制是分布式存储架构的核心技术之一,通过将数据复制到多个节点,提高数据可靠性和可用性,常见的副本机制有:N副本机制、Paxos算法、Raft算法等。

2、负载均衡算法

负载均衡算法用于将数据读写请求均匀分配到各个节点,常见的负载均衡算法有:轮询算法、最少连接算法、最少请求算法等。

3、故障检测与自动恢复

故障检测与自动恢复技术用于检测节点故障,并在发现故障时自动进行恢复,确保系统高可用性,常见的故障检测技术有:心跳检测、阈值检测等。

4、分布式文件系统

分布式文件系统是分布式存储架构的基础,负责数据的存储、访问和管理,常见的分布式文件系统有:HDFS、Ceph、GlusterFS等。

分布式存储架构实施方案

1、硬件选型

选择高性能、低成本的硬件设备,如高性能硬盘、高性能网络设备等。

分布式存储架构产品设计,构建高效稳定的分布式存储架构,设计理念与实践经验解析

图片来源于网络,如有侵权联系删除

2、软件选型

选择合适的分布式存储软件,如HDFS、Ceph等,根据实际需求进行定制化开发。

3、部署与配置

根据实际需求,将分布式存储软件部署到多个节点上,并进行相应的配置,如数据副本数量、负载均衡策略等。

4、监控与优化

对分布式存储系统进行实时监控,及时发现并解决潜在问题,根据监控数据,对系统进行优化,提高性能和稳定性。

分布式存储架构作为一种高效、可靠的存储解决方案,在我国得到了广泛应用,本文从设计理念、关键技术、实施方案等方面对分布式存储架构进行了详细解析,旨在为我国分布式存储技术的发展提供有益借鉴,在实际应用中,企业应根据自身需求,选择合适的分布式存储架构,以提高数据存储的可靠性和性能。

标签: #分布式存储架构产品

黑狐家游戏
  • 评论列表

留言评论